INFO: Dieses Forum nutzt Cookies...
Cookies sind für den Betrieb des Forums unverzichtbar. Mit der Nutzung des Forums erklärst Du dich damit einverstanden, dass wir Cookies verwenden.

Es wird in jedem Fall ein Cookie gesetzt um diesen Hinweis nicht mehr zu erhalten. Desweiteren setzen wir Google Adsense und Google Analytics ein.


Antwort schreiben 

Dieses Thema hat akzeptierte Lösungen:

Frontpanel Inhalte Laden



Wenn dein Problem oder deine Frage geklärt worden ist, markiere den Beitrag als "Lösung",
indem du auf den "Lösung" Button rechts unter dem entsprechenden Beitrag klickst. Vielen Dank!

12.04.2024, 10:47 (Dieser Beitrag wurde zuletzt bearbeitet: 12.04.2024 10:58 von GerdW.)
Beitrag #7

GerdW Offline
______________
LVF-Team

Beiträge: 17.435
Registriert seit: May 2009

LV2021
1995
DE_EN

10×××
Deutschland
RE: Frontpanel Inhalte Laden
Hallo Minako,

Zitat:@GerdW Ich dachte mir schon, dass das dicke verbesserungswürdig ist. Leider sehe ich drei Stellen pro Schleife, die unterschiedlich sind. und da habe ich mich noch nicht mit beschäftigt, wie das gehen soll.
Schau mal hier:
   
Das sollte bei dir funktionieren: alle Keys (pro Kanal) laden, das Cluster-Array per Autoindizierung aufbauen.
Das IndexArray vor der Loop dient nur dazu, einen Beispiel-Cluster zu erstellen, der in der Schleife modifiziert ("mit Daten befüllt") wird.

Hinweis: Cluster sollten immer typ-defniert sein!

Zitat:@GerdW: Diese äußere For-Loop soll der Abfrage dienen, ob vor dem Laden der Einstellungen das Gerät ausgewählt wurde oder nicht. Ist das nicht der Fall, soll die Durchführung des Ladens abgebrochen werden. Bisher ist mir nichts besseres eingefallen...)
Wenn ich also in einem Programm eine Entscheidung auswerten/ausführen will, dann nehme ich eine Loop?
Wozu nochmal gibt es Case-Strukturen!?

Im Event "Einstellungen speichern" gehst du ebenso umständlich vor…
Statt 4 einzelner Schleifen würde ich wie hier gezeigt nur eine verwenden und alle 4 Keys pro Cluster gemeinsam speichern.
Außerdem würde ich die INI-Keys anders organisieren, nämlich über den Kanal-Index sortiert:
Code:
[DAQ970AChannel_xx]
Einheit=""
Beschriftung=""
Faktor=1
Messgröße=0
mit "xx" die Nummer des Kanals…
Vorteil: nur noch eine Section pro Kanal statt wie bei dir eine Section pro Cluster-Element…

Zitat:(Sauber programmieren vermute ich malwird hier eine Hauptaussage sein. Mit der lässt sich leider zu vieles beantworten ohne das es mir direkt hilft)
"Sauber programmieren":
- hilft uns, deinen Code zu verstehen
- hilft dir, deinen Code zu verstehen
- hilft uns allen, Fehler schneller zu erfassen

Alle Beiträge dieses Benutzers finden
Diese Nachricht in einer Antwort zitieren to top
30
Antwort schreiben 


Nachrichten in diesem Thema
Frontpanel Inhalte Laden - Minako - 11.04.2024, 12:36
RE: Frontpanel Inhalte Laden - TpunktN - 11.04.2024, 13:59
RE: Frontpanel Inhalte Laden - cordm - 11.04.2024, 14:11
RE: Frontpanel Inhalte Laden - GerdW - 12.04.2024, 06:58
RE: Frontpanel Inhalte Laden - Minako - 12.04.2024, 10:06
RE: Frontpanel Inhalte Laden - TpunktN - 12.04.2024, 10:35
RE: Frontpanel Inhalte Laden - GerdW - 12.04.2024 10:47
RE: Frontpanel Inhalte Laden - Minako - 12.04.2024, 12:13
RE: Frontpanel Inhalte Laden - GerdW - 12.04.2024, 12:47
RE: Frontpanel Inhalte Laden - Minako - 16.04.2024, 08:01
RE: Frontpanel Inhalte Laden - GerdW - 16.04.2024, 11:43
RE: Frontpanel Inhalte Laden - Minako - 16.04.2024, 12:27
RE: Frontpanel Inhalte Laden - GerdW - 16.04.2024, 12:29
RE: Frontpanel Inhalte Laden - Minako - 16.04.2024, 13:23
RE: Frontpanel Inhalte Laden - GerdW - 16.04.2024, 13:49
RE: Frontpanel Inhalte Laden - Minako - 16.04.2024, 14:36
RE: Frontpanel Inhalte Laden - GerdW - 16.04.2024, 15:03

Möglicherweise verwandte Themen...
Themen Verfasser Antworten Views Letzter Beitrag
  Frontpanel unterseiten erstellen und aufrufen/laden Tobias Heimes 6 6.003 12.05.2015 19:36
Letzter Beitrag: Lucki
  Inhalte im Blockdiagramm verschwunden LabviewRoland 2 3.510 28.10.2013 08:38
Letzter Beitrag: Lucki
  Ring/Enum Inhalte Dommas 2 6.002 27.05.2011 13:31
Letzter Beitrag: macmarvin
  Inhalte der Schulung "Core 1" selbst aneignen Matze 5 7.103 31.07.2010 09:04
Letzter Beitrag: Matze
  Tabellen-Inhalte graphisch anzeigen! jclstefan 20 14.078 09.07.2010 14:10
Letzter Beitrag: jclstefan
  Inhalte einer Matrixzeile/-spalte addieren S_Schmit 6 10.578 06.04.2010 08:24
Letzter Beitrag: SeBa

Who read this thread?
1 User(s) read this thread:
michi96

Gehe zu: